It is not just about the vehicle or sq foot area it is also the material that is used.
For instance the difference betwwen using 3M IJ-180 and Arlon DPF 6000 is about 50% more fitting time.
Arlons material is no way as forgiving as 3Ms and takes a lot longer to apply.
I am always suspect about fitting a wrap I haven.t supplied and printed.
I have had clients bring in material that was unbranded which was even more suspect whether it was wrap material or not!
For instance here in the UK we do a lot of repairs for a local paintshop on British Gas vans.
The material supplied is branded 3M (but god knows which one) it is liquid laminated and comes supplied with
paper application tape over the face! The material once removed of the application tape which has to be removed as
paper appplication tape does not curve is as thin and unmountable as anything you have come across.
It is a challenge fitting this to an acceptable level and has been used as a cost cutting.
I would add an extra 50% on to your normal fitting cost and state that if their is any failure or mishaps with the materials they supply that you cannot be held responsible and still need payed for your time.
